HP-ICF-RPVST-MIB

AI MIB Summary

The HP-ICF-RPVST-MIB enables monitoring and management of Rapid Per-VLAN Spanning Tree (RPVST) topology states, port statuses, and VLAN-specific bridge protocol data units on HP networking switches. It provides visibility into spanning tree instance parameters, including root bridge election, port roles, and loop prevention mechanisms for individual VLANs.

hpicfRpvstPathCostModehpicfRpvstPathCostMode controls which pathcost mode to use. A device can function in one of the 2 modes defined below. pathCost8021d - The device calculates the default path cost for ports based on IEEE 802.1d. pathCost8021t - The device calculates the default path cost for ports based on IEEE 802.1t. proprietary -The device calculates the default path cost for ports based on the proprietary standard. Link Speed Vs Pathcost Table |Link speed| Pathcost in | Pathcost in | Pathcost in | | | IEEE802.1d | IEEE 802.1t | private standard| | 0 | 65535 | 200,000,000 | 200,000 | | 10 Mbps | 100 | 2,000,000 | 2,000 | | 100 Mbp | 19 | 200,000 | 200 | | 1000 Mbp | 4 | 20,000 | 20 | | 10 Gbps | 2 | 2,000 | 2 |rw

hpicfRpvstPortAdminEdgeThe administrative value of the Edge Port parameter. A value of true(1) indicates that this port should be assumed as an edge-port, and a value of false(2) indicates that this port should be assumed as a non-edge-port. Note that even when this object's value is true(1), the hpicfRpvstOperEdgePort can be false(2) if a BPDU has been received.rw
